如何修改Pure-FTPd端口号

修改pure-ftpd.conf配置文件

# vim /etc/pure-ftpd/pure-ftpd.conf

找到

# Bind 127.0.0.1,21

更改为

Bind 0.0.0.0,2121

如果开启了iptables,iptables限制了所有的出站端口,加载模块ip_conntrack_ftp,这时在加载ip_conntrack_ftp模块时需要更改代理端口为2121。
打开/etc/sysconfig/iptables-config,保证此文件定义加载了ip_conntrack_ftp,如:

IPTABLES_MODULES="ip_conntrack_ftp"

然后在文件/etc/modprobe.d/ftp.conf增加此模块的参数:

options ip_conntrack_ftp ports=2121

然后重启iptables即可